Deck Strategies and Meta Analysis

Understanding deck strategies is like having the cheat sheet to success in Hearthstone Mobile. A well-constructed deck can greatly enhance your chances of climbing the ranks.

Top Deck Recommendations

Depending on your style—whether you favor aggression, control, or a balance of both—certain decks stand out. For instance, some players swear by Zoo Warlock for its low-cost minions, while others find great success with Highlander Hunter, which leverages high-value cards for explosive turns.

Insight into the Current Meta

Currently, the meta is dynamic, with certain archetypes adapting rapidly to the latest patches. For example, Ramp Druid is enjoying popularity due to its ability to generate large threats quickly, forcing opponents into a defensive stance.

Strategies for Countering

To counter popular decks effectively, players need to familiarize themselves with typical strategies and tech cards. For example, including cards that disrupt opponent strategies, like Silence effects against decks reliant on powerful minions, can lend significant advantages in a matchup.

Basic Strategies for Beginners

Starting off in Hearthstone Mobile can feel like diving into the deep end of a pool without knowing how to swim. Here, simplicity is your best ally. The key points for beginners include:

  • Understanding Mana Management: The heart of the game rests in how players utilize their mana each turn. Beginners should focus on spending their mana efficiently, avoiding the temptation to play every card available without a strategy.
  • Deck Building Fundamentals: Building a well-rounded deck is crucial. Start with a mix of basic cards to understand synergy. Focus on balancing minions and spells, and ensure you have cards that can deal with various situations—whether it’s drawing more cards or controlling the board.
  • Learning Card Interactions: Every card in Hearthstone has unique effects. Familiarize yourself with basic interactions among cards, which can enhance your decisions during gameplay. Look for guides and resources, such as on Reddit, to dive deeper into card synergies.
  • Know Your Opponent: Recognizing common strategies employed by different classes can arm you with insights as you prepare your turns. Every hero has advantages and weaknesses you can exploit, so take a moment before each match to analyze your opponent’s play style.

"A wise player learns just as much from losses as from wins."

Using these foundational strategies, novices can climb the ladder steadily without feeling overwhelmed.

Advanced Tactics for Experienced Players

For those who've already grasped the basics, it's time to sharpen your strategic acumen. Advanced players should dive into more nuanced tactics:

  • Meta Awareness: Staying informed about the current meta is paramount. Understand which decks are performing well, and adjust your decks to counter prevalent strategies.
  • Card Positioning: The game's board is not just a battlefield; it’s a chessboard. Positioning your cards play an important role, particularly against classes with board control abilities. Utilize your placement wisely to maximize damage and minimize vulnerability.
  • Bluffing Techniques: Sometimes, throwing your opponent off the scent can be just as impactful as a direct counter. Save certain cards to make them think you are playing a specific strategy; this can force them into reacting, allowing you to execute your true intent effectively.
  • Resource Management: Consider your card and mana advantages. Sometimes it’s worth saving a strong card for a later turn where you can maximize its impact. Additionally, keeping track of both your resources and your opponent's can give you great insights into potential plays.

Incorporating these tactics will refine your gameplay, allowing you to compete at a higher level while enjoying the deeper strategy that Hearthstone Mobile provides.
